Includes references and index.
Chapter 1. The end of the Galleon trade -- Chapter 2. The economy transformed -- Chapter 3. The rise of the Chinese trader -- Chapter 4. The sugar industry in Negros -- Chapter 5. Abaca in Bicol, tabacco in Cagayan -- Chapter 6. The making of the Filipino -- Chapter 7. Images of a new nation -- Chapter 8. Language, literature, and liberation -- Chapter 9. Home and habitation -- Chapter 10. Domestic furniture -- Chapter 11. Costumes and adornments.
